Output ecf16aed56fe720f3c07977942e7d4ee3fbcb07e82a7eeb6149e1e3a83809873:0

value
718387985
script pubkey
OP_0 OP_PUSHBYTES_20 d0573492c047132af1ae57215a1937fa44edbedb
address
bc1q6ptnfykqgufj4udw2us45xfhlfzwm0kmdxgkfd
transaction
ecf16aed56fe720f3c07977942e7d4ee3fbcb07e82a7eeb6149e1e3a83809873
confirmations
413009
spent
true